Output b57da26312b639c5d7a11343498f335c0b95f572ac4823f83b57b10714c38f50:9

value
379980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fd0394f12668dde74d4bf1590e9c03d4fdd627b OP_EQUAL
address
34bEK8xtDutUaet7DgW6ZzhsuGGzBRXhP1
transaction
b57da26312b639c5d7a11343498f335c0b95f572ac4823f83b57b10714c38f50
spent
true